Thread (15 messages) 15 messages, 5 authors, 2019-12-20

Re: [PATCH 1/3] doc: dt: bindings: usb: dwc3: Update entries for disabling SS instances in park mode

From: Thinh Nguyen <Thinh.Nguyen@synopsys.com>
Date: 2019-11-12 20:03:13
Also in: linux-amlogic, linux-devicetree, linux-usb, lkml

Hi,

Jun Li wrote:
This bug exists on all current versions per information I got from Synopsys.
+ Thinh Nguyen [off-list ref].

Li Jun
The GUCTL1.PARKMODE_DISABLE_SS is only available in dwc_usb3 controller 
running in host mode. This should not be set for other IPs.

This can be disabled by default based on IP, but I recommend to have a 
property to enable this feature for devices that need this.

Neil Armstrong [off-list ref] 于2019年11月12日周二 下午5:00写道:
quoted
Hi Li,

On 11/11/2019 02:58, Jun Li wrote:
quoted
Hi Neil

As I got the information from Synopsys, this bug exists on current IP versions,
and per my tests with external USB3 hub + 2 Super speed udisks on data
read by dd, I can reproduce this issue with different kernel versions, also I
didn't see obvious performance drop by dd tests after disable park mode for
super speed, so should we just disable it by default so no need a quirk?
I don't have any opinion on this, I think the USB & DWC3 maintainers should decide
how to handle this.

Did Synopsys specified a range of affected IP version ?

Neil
quoted
Li Jun

Tim [off-list ref] 于2019年11月11日周一 上午8:42写道:
quoted
Thanks for working on this Neil,
Is there something that needs doing for this patch to make it into 5.3 or 5.4?
As previously mentioned the patch set fixes the issue on affected hardware;
     https://urldefense.proofpoint.com/v2/url?u=https-3A__patchwork.kernel.org_patch_11164515_&d=DwIFaQ&c=DPL6_X_6JkXFx7AXWqB0tg&r=u9FYoxKtyhjrGFcyixFYqTjw1ZX0VsG2d8FCmzkTY-w&m=BCfRHM9e86039Su0-QvK_yUjNnYrnl_BcvxTtViypT8&s=aV5u7uxNX6oTLB3_-qNuzrNvyiqx_rPC6P9TMqG-LNE&e=



On Wed, Oct 23, 2019 at 4:11 PM Rob Herring [off-list ref] wrote:
quoted
On Mon, Oct 14, 2019 at 04:17:16PM +0200, Neil Armstrong wrote:
quoted
This patch updates the documentation with the information related
to the quirks that needs to be added for disabling all SuperSpeed XHCi
instances in park mode.

CC: Dongjin Kim <redacted>
Cc: Jianxin Pan <redacted>
Reported-by: Tim <redacted>
Signed-off-by: Neil Armstrong <redacted>
---
  Documentation/devicetree/bindings/usb/dwc3.txt | 2 ++
  1 file changed, 2 insertions(+)
Sigh, what's one more to the never ending list of quirks...

Acked-by: Rob Herring <robh@kernel.org>
BR,
Thinh
_______________________________________________
linux-arm-kernel mailing list
linux-arm-kernel@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-arm-kernel
Keyboard shortcuts
hback out one level
jnext message in thread
kprevious message in thread
ldrill in
Escclose help / fold thread tree
?toggle this help